The fact that each oil well can only provide up to 300 m3 of oil is a major limiting factor now. I never considered/looked into how many train cars it would take to keep pace with each well. One thing I know for sure is that, when train stations are loading/unloading cargo, they prohibit entry/exit of all conveyors (and probably pipes) attached to that station. Conveyors coming too/from need to be faster than minimum to act as a buffer against that pausing.
